Fighter jet Tejas crashes while taking a sortie
Indian Airforce’s Tejas aircraft crashed near a student hostel in Jaisalmer, Rajasthan, It was reportedly taking a training sortie when it crashed.
This is the first incidence of an indigenous jet crash since it flew 23 years ago in 2001.
A probe has been ordered into the incident, and the pilot safely ejected according to the sources.

Air Force posted on X – earlier known as Twitter. “One Tejas aircraft of the Indian Air Force met with an accident at Jaisalmer, today during an operational training sortie. The pilot ejected safely. A Court of Inquiry has been constituted to determine the cause of the accident.”
